A detailed proposal outlining a new vision for revitalizing textile and apparel manufacturing in the United States is in the USAVIM Think Tank. The concept USAVIM envisions a vertically integrated manufacturing process that would bring all aspects of textile and apparel production back to the U.S., starting with cotton farming in the Cotton Belt and ending with the delivery of finished Made in the USA products to consumers. This ambitious plan would leverage advanced technologies, including AI, robotics, nuclear, solar mechatronics, battery stored power and sodium ion to create a highly efficient and sustainable production system.
USAVIM stands for The United States of America Vertically Integrated Manufacturing. Innovation is the interchangeable “I” for Integrated.
